HOT! : Do not touch around the lamp cover and the exhaust
vents during use or just after use, since it is too hot.
Be careful not to pinch your nger with the lens door, to prevent an injury.
Never look into the projection lens or mirror while the projection lamp lights,
since the projection lamp ray may cause a trouble on your eyes.
Do not use the security bar and slot to prevent the projector from falling down,
since it is not designed for it.
WARNING
Maintain normal ventilation to prevent the projector from
heating up. Do not cover, block or plug up the vents. Do not place anything that
can stick or be sucked to the vents, around the intake vents. Clean the air lter
periodically.

Hitachi CP-A220N Specifications

General IconGeneral
Matrix size0.63 \
Matrix type3-panel (p-Si TFT active)
Number of colors16.78 million colors
Native aspect ratio4:3
Projection distance- m
Projection technology3LCD
Contrast ratio (typical)2000:1
Digital gamma correctionYes
Screen size compatibility- \
Projector native resolutionXGA (1024x768)
Vertical synchronization (max)120 kHz
Vertical synchronization (min)50 kHz
Horizontal synchronization (max)106 kHz
Horizontal synchronization (min)15 kHz
Throw ratio0.3:1
Focal length range- mm
Lamp power210 W
Light source typeLamp
Service life of light source3000 h
Service life of light source (economic mode)5000 h
Full HDNo
Supported video modes1080i, 1080p, 480i, 480p, 576i, 720p
Analog signal format systemNTSC, NTSC 4.43, PAL, PAL M, PAL N, SECAM
Supported graphics resolutions1024 x 768 (XGA), 1280 x 1024 (SXGA), 1280 x 768 (WXGA), 1280 x 800 (WXGA), 1360 x 768 (WXGA), 1400 x 1050 (SXGA+), 1440 x 900 (WXGA+), 1600 x 1200 (UXGA), 640 x 480 (VGA), 800 x 600 (SVGA)
RMS rated power10 W
Number of built-in speakers1
USB connector typeUSB Type-A, USB Type-B
Serial interface typeRS-232
USB 2.0 ports quantity2
VGA (D-Sub) ports quantity3
Component video (YPbPr/YCbCr) in0
Optical disc player typeNot included
Noise level35 dB
CertificationUL, C-UL, FCC, CE
Noise level (economic mode)28 dB
Product colorWhite
Cable lock slot typeKensington
Power sourceAC
AC input voltage90 - 264 V
AC input frequency50 - 60 Hz
Power consumption (standby)0.3 W
Power consumption (typical)310 W
Operating temperature (T-T)5 - 35 °C
Weight and Dimensions IconWeight and Dimensions
Depth303 mm
Width344.93 mm
Height85.09 mm
Weight3900 g
